In the summation approach to valuation, what two main components are added together?

Correct Answer

A) Land value and building replacement cost

The summation approach calculates property value by adding the land value to the depreciated replacement cost of buildings and improvements. This method is particularly useful for newer properties or when comparable sales data is limited.
